§  204.  Appointment of supervising agency. The local legislative body  of a city is hereby authorized by general  ordinance  or  local  law  to  appoint,  establish or designate the chief financial officer of the city  or some other official or bureau, commission or agency as the person  or  body  to exercise the powers and perform the duties held by or incumbent  upon a supervising agency pursuant to this article, except that if there  is a board of estimate in the city no such appointment, establishment or  designation shall be made and the board of estimate shall exercise  such  powers  and  perform  such duties or may delegate one or more of them to  the chief financial officer of the  city  or  to  some  other  official,  bureau, commission or agency.
